A weapon that will strengthen Ukraine – among the topics: a meeting of the Headquarters of the Commander-in-Chief took place

On September 16, President Volodymyr Zelensky held a regular meeting of the Headquarters of the Supreme Commander-in-Chief. In particular, they discussed the supply of weapons necessary for Ukraine.

Zelensky spoke about this during his evening address, channel 24 reports. The meeting was attended by key leaders of the defense and security sector, as well as representatives of the central government, ensuring the implementation of the defense plan.

The President said that on September 16, another meeting of the Headquarters of the Supreme Commander-in-Chief was held.

The commanders of the operational areas reported on the situation on the front line. In addition to understandable questions and decisions, we also touched upon the topic of advanced weapons, which has significantly strengthened our army,” Zelensky added.

According to the Office of the President, the meeting was attended by:

  • Minister Defense Oleksiy Reznikov,
  • Chief of the Armed Forces of Ukraine Valeriy Zaluzhny,
  • Chief of the General Staff of the Armed Forces of Ukraine Serhiy Shaptala,
  • Commander of the Special Operations Forces of the Armed Forces of Ukraine Viktor Khorenko,
  • Secretary of the National Security and Defense Council Oleksiy Danilov,
  • Minister of Internal Affairs Denys Monastyrsky,
  • Interim Acting Head of the Security Service of Ukraine Vasily Malyuk,
  • Minister of Foreign Affairs Dmitry Kuleba,
  • Minister of Infrastructure Oleksandr Kubrakov,
  • Head of the Office of the President Andriy Yermak.

In the course of the Headquarters, we considered the next steps to liberate the territories of Ukraine temporarily occupied by Russians and made the necessary decisions. Separately, we discussed the logistics of the defense forces, and also updated the list of weapons necessary to continue the de-occupation.
